Specifications include, but are not limited to: Ensure that all personnel assigned to this project are competent to perform the work. Contractor shall provide credentialing documentation as requested, including, but not limited to: • Have the ability to bill Medicaid and Medicare • Verification of licensure by the appropriate State of Kansas Board. • Nurse Practitioners: Certification by the American Nurse Credentialing Center (ANCC) or other national certifying body. • Professional Liability Insurance: Contractor must maintain a professional liability (medical malpractice) insurance policy with limits of $1,000,000 per claim and $3,000,000 in the annual aggregate covering itself and eligible Providers. • Diplomas, certification of completion of residency/fellowship programs, board certifications, ECFMG, USMLE as appropriate to the position. • Color Copy or Color Scan of Driver’s License and Social Security Card • Current valid DEA certificate • Provide copies of CPR and/or ACLS certification for each contracted employee assigned prior to furnishing of services by each employee; • Determination of at least one (1) year of clinical experienced related to services required; • Applicant interview exploring work history; • Ensure at least three (3) positive work references; • Current health/T.B. and chest X-ray. • Verify employment eligibility as it pertains to the Immigration and Reform Control Act of 1986.
